I was a Phys Ed teacher at a fairly large secondary school in South Auckland several years back when we had a school visit of several American high school teachers who were looking at the way we were dealing with mixed race issues and teaching in less desirable socio-economic parts of the city. The Phys Ed teacher, or "Coach" who was with them was interested to see the school had six rugby teams, from the elite 1st 15 down to a rather lowly 6th 15. He asked me why we had six rugby teams. He was a bit surprised when I replied that there weren't enough kids interested in playing to fill a 7th 15. Apparently in the States if you aren't good enough to make the school team you're a spectator whereas in NZ everyone who wants to play will have an opportunity to. There have been a few cases where someone who was not good enough at school to make the top team got really interested by having the opportunity to play and after school went on to excel at club level.

Firstly: The Haka is NOT a dance. Although that's the closest word that English has to define it. Rather it's a 'challenge' and whilst you could you argue is done to intimidate the opposition, it's actually also done as a sign of respect towards the opposition. Ie....."we are warriors and we see you as warriors too" Source - I'm an Aotearoan Māori ...even if my name doesn't suggest so lol. Loving your reactions towards the game bro. For all the national interest and enthusiasm for rugby in Aotearoa/NZ, there simply aren't enough positions for every coach or player to fill. Those who are "good enough" but not for the All Black roles, will take contracts to play or coach overseas. This keeps them fit at international level and performances may get you noticed by the All Black scouts who monitor their performances for those countries. If you're luck enough, you could get a call up. You were right, when we dominated the game for so long it became a foregone conclusion we'd win. If we were beaten, it meant the opposition "lifted" themselves and I always cheered for the underdog. Cheers.

the video he was watching wasn't entirely accurate, after high school/college, we have multiple Domestic Rugby competitions, with Super rugby at the top, we also have the NPC, Heartland Championship & club competitions (which has 520 affiliated clubs), & then multiple National teams, that represent NZ, this include University, Under 19s, 20s, 21s, the Sevens Teams, Heartland XV, Black Ferns, Maori All Blacks, the Junior All Blacks, & the All Blacks. I mean it is not a straight shot from Ripper, to College, to Super Rugby, then the All Blacks.
